Setting the Number of Rings
Set
2/4/7/TS
located on the right side of the
system to
2
,
4
,
7
to set how long the system
waits before it answers a call (2 rings, 4 rings,
7 rings).
Using Toll Saver
To help you avoid unnecessary long distance
charges, you can set
2/4/7/TS
to
TS
(Toll Sav-
er). Once you select
TS
, if there are new
messages, the system answers on the sec-
ond ring. If there are no new messages, the
system answers on the fourth ring. This fea-
ture gives you time to hang up after the third
ring when you are checking messages from a
long-distance location.
